East Cleveland Ohio LPN checking blood pressure of elderly male patientOne of the first things that you need to do after making the decision to become a Licensed Practical Nurse is to find and enroll in the right LPN college near East Cleveland OH that will help you enter the gratifying vocation of nursing. California or Texas residents will alternatively enroll in an LVN school to learn to become a Licensed Vocational Nurse. There is no distinction, except for the names, between an LVN and an LPN. Both practice in medical facilities supervised by Physicians and Registered Nurses and perform the same job functions. However, as we will cover in this article, their daily job activities can vary based on the state where they are practicing. Many new students start looking for schools that are close to their homes and of those lean towards the one that is least expensive. While tuition and location are important considerations, they are not the only criteria that you should base your decision on. Such as are the schools accredited or do they have high pass rates on the licensing exam, which are both very important too. There are various other questions that you should ask prospective schools before enrolling in a LPN or LVN course that we will talk about below.

Things to Ask LPN and LVN Programs

East Cleveland Ohio LPN holding medical chartNow that you have decided on obtaining your LPN or LVN certificate or degree, and if you will attend classes on campus or on the internet, you can use the following guidelines to begin narrowing down your options. As you no doubt are aware, there are a large number of nursing schools and colleges near East Cleveland OH as well as within Ohio and throughout the United States. So it is important to lower the number of schools to choose from in order that you will have a workable list. As we previously mentioned, the location of the school as well as the price of tuition are most likely going to be the first two things that you will take into consideration. But as we also stressed, they should not be your only qualifiers. So before making your ultimate decision, use the following questions to see how your selection compares to the other schools.

  • Accreditation. It's a good idea to make sure that the certificate or degree program as well as the school are accredited by a U.S. Department of Education acknowledged accrediting organization. Aside from helping verify that you obtain a quality education, it may help in securing financial aid or student loans, which are oftentimes not available for non-accredited schools near East Cleveland OH.
  • Licensing Preparation. Licensing requirements for LPNs and LVNs vary from state to state. In all states, a passing score is required on the National Council Licensure Examination (NCLEX-PN) in addition to graduation from an accredited school. Many states require a specified number of clinical hours be completed, as well as the passing of additional tests. It's important that the school you are enrolled in not only provides a top-notch education, but also preps you to comply with the minimum licensing requirements for Ohio or the state where you will be practicing.
  • Reputation. Check internet rating companies to see what the reviews are for all of the LPN or LVN schools you are considering. Ask the accrediting organizations for their reviews as well. Also, get in touch with the Ohio school licensing authority to check out if there are any complaints or compliance issues. Finally, you can call some local East Cleveland OH healthcare organizations you're interested in working for after graduation and ask what their opinions are of the schools as well.
  • Graduation and Job Placement Rates. Find out from the LPN or LVN programs you are looking at what their graduation rates are as well as how long on average it takes students to finish their programs. A low graduation rate may be an indication that students were dissatisfied with the program and dropped out. It's also important that the schools have high job placement rates. A high rate will not only substantiate that the school has a good reputation within the East Cleveland OH healthcare community, but that it also has the network of contacts to help students attain employment.
  • Internship Programs. The most ideal way to get experience as a Licensed Practical Nurse is to work in a clinical environment. Virtually all nursing degree programs require a certain number of clinical hours be completed. Various states have minimum clinical hour requirements for licensing also. Ask if the schools have a working relationship with nearby East Cleveland OH community hospitals, clinics or labs and help with the placement of students in internships.
